Output 1ddcc9ad61eeb44c4f5943b3ea6455b082d24022c2f8cf35d98cf07e6456aab4:3

value
28000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83533ed838554e93b19f7fc8c0e4752a5cdc8430 OP_EQUAL
address
3DfQAfthqKVjbg94wKKJ1RXUBucf3Q5a2i
transaction
1ddcc9ad61eeb44c4f5943b3ea6455b082d24022c2f8cf35d98cf07e6456aab4
confirmations
364828
spent
true